38 #include "pthread.h"
39 #include "implement.h"
40 
41 
42 int ptw32_processInitialized = PTW32_FALSE;
43 ptw32_thread_t * ptw32_threadReuseTop = PTW32_THREAD_REUSE_EMPTY;
44 ptw32_thread_t * ptw32_threadReuseBottom = PTW32_THREAD_REUSE_EMPTY;
45 pthread_key_t ptw32_selfThreadKey = NULL;
46 pthread_key_t ptw32_cleanupKey = NULL;
47 pthread_cond_t ptw32_cond_list_head = NULL;
48 pthread_cond_t ptw32_cond_list_tail = NULL;
49 
50 int ptw32_concurrency = 0;
51 
52 /* What features have been auto-detected */
53 int ptw32_features = 0;
54 
55 /*
56  * Global [process wide] thread sequence Number
57  */
58 unsigned __int64 ptw32_threadSeqNumber = 0;
59 
60 /*
61  * Function pointer to QueueUserAPCEx if it exists, otherwise
62  * it will be set at runtime to a substitute routine which cannot unblock
63  * blocked threads.
64  */
65 DWORD (*ptw32_register_cancelation) (PAPCFUNC, HANDLE, DWORD) = NULL;
66 
67 /*
68  * Global lock for managing pthread_t struct reuse.
69  */
70 ptw32_mcs_lock_t ptw32_thread_reuse_lock = 0;
71 
72 /*
73  * Global lock for testing internal state of statically declared mutexes.
74  */
75 ptw32_mcs_lock_t ptw32_mutex_test_init_lock = 0;
76 
77 /*
78  * Global lock for testing internal state of PTHREAD_COND_INITIALIZER
79  * created condition variables.
80  */
81 ptw32_mcs_lock_t ptw32_cond_test_init_lock = 0;
82 
83 /*
84  * Global lock for testing internal state of PTHREAD_RWLOCK_INITIALIZER
85  * created read/write locks.
86  */
87 ptw32_mcs_lock_t ptw32_rwlock_test_init_lock = 0;
88 
89 /*
90  * Global lock for testing internal state of PTHREAD_SPINLOCK_INITIALIZER
91  * created spin locks.
92  */
93 ptw32_mcs_lock_t ptw32_spinlock_test_init_lock = 0;
94 
95 /*
96  * Global lock for condition variable linked list. The list exists
97  * to wake up CVs when a WM_TIMECHANGE message arrives. See
98  * w32_TimeChangeHandler.c.
99  */
100 ptw32_mcs_lock_t ptw32_cond_list_lock = 0;
101 
102 #if defined(_UWIN)
103 /*
104  * Keep a count of the number of threads.
105  */
106 int pthread_count = 0;
107 #endif
